Why Is Screening for Smokers Essential?
Smokers are at increased risk for numerous health complications, including ch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), lung cancer, cardiovascular diseases, and even certain types of cancers. Many of these conditions develop subtly over years, often unnoticed until they reach advanced stages. Screening for smokers is thus a vital strategy in catching these issues early, facilitating timely treatment, and ultimately saving lives.
Early detection through targeted screening measures can significantly reduce morbidity and mortality associated with smoking-related health issues. It also aids in motivating smokers to consider cessation and adopt healthier lifestyles. How Screening for Smokers Works at Neumark Surgery
Our medical centers employ cutting-edge diagnostic techniques designed specifically to detect early signs of smoking-related health problems. The process involves a combination of detailed medical history analysis, physical examination, and advanced imaging and laboratory tests. Here’s a breakdown of the typical steps involved:
- Initial Consultation: A thorough assessment of the patient’s smoking history, lifestyle, and any symptoms.
- Pulmonary Function Tests (PFTs): Measurement of lung capacity and airflow, essential for diagnosing conditions like COPD before symptoms become severe.
- Chest X-Rays and Low-Dose CT Scans: Imaging techniques that reveal early lung abnormalities or nodules indicative of potential malignancies.
- Blood Tests: Evaluation of overall health and detection of markers associated with inflammation and other smoking-related systemic effects.
- Additional Specialized Tests: As needed, including sputum cytology or biopsy for suspicious findings.

Advanced Technologies in Screening for Smokers
Neumark Surgery prides itself on utilizing the latest technologies for screening. Some of the most effective tools include:
- Low-dose Computed Tomography (LDCT): Proven to significantly reduce mortality from lung cancer by detecting tumors at an early, treatable stage with minimal radiation exposure.
- Spirometry: Drawn from pulmonary function testing, this assesses how well the lungs are working and identifies airflow limitations characteristic of COPD.
- Biomarker Analysis: Cutting-edge blood tests that help learn about inflammation and the body's response to smoking.
- Digital Imaging & AI Integration: State-of-the-art AI algorithms analyze imaging results for more accurate detection of abnormalities.

Addressing Common Myths About Screening for Smokers
Many misconceptions surround screening for smokers. Debunking these myths helps individuals take proactive steps toward health:
- Myth: Screening is only necessary if symptoms appear.
- Fact: Many smoking-related diseases develop silently, making regular screenings essential even in the absence of symptoms.
- Myth: Screenings are painful or invasive.
- Fact: Most screening procedures at Neumark Surgery are quick, minimally invasive, and well-tolerated.
- Myth: Only older smokers need screening.
- Fact: Smoking at any age poses health risks; early screening can be beneficial, particularly for long-term smokers.
